The City of Edinburgh Council is running a series of free Business Growth Workshops in conjunction with Edinburgh Science Triangle, starting on 5th February and continuing on 26th February and 12th March.
“Innovation is a vital part of rethinking your business."
David Rogers, ProVision Communications
The workshops will use a proven approach, developed by a highly experienced business innovation trainer for NESTA (the National Endowment for Science, Technology and the Arts to support innovative companies with growth potential.
Siân Prime has over 20 years experience as a trainer, facilitator and coach with hands-on experience of running businesses, delivering business advice and coaching entrepreneurial leaders who are growing innovative businesses. The Inspiring Innovation Growth Workshops will use material developed by the trainer at NESTA as well as her own independent work.
Workshops will take place over three full days (9.30am – 4.30pm) and will help you to explore growth in the context of your existing business and future aspirations. The sessions will focus on innovation to the business model, explore how to gain the impact that you want from your business and outline the steps that will be required to succeed. Participants will leave with a clear action plan.
Specifically, you will:
- Reflect on the sort of team required to ensure that the Innovation is able to reach its full potential.
- Review how to expand your network.
- Consider new financial models and review the impact of a range of finance options.
- Develop appropriate leadership and management skills.
- Ensure that the value of the proposition is understood and articulated.
